    Syrian troops enter Druze city of Suwayda after days of deadly clashes | Conflict News

    Authorities forces intention to finish clashes with Bedouin tribes which have killed dozens of individuals within the southern Syrian metropolis.

    Syrian troops have entered the predominantly Druze metropolis of Suwayda after days of lethal clashes with Bedouin tribes which have killed dozens of individuals.

    The deployment on Tuesday got here after the Druze non secular management, which had resisted any deployment of Syrian troops within the southern metropolis, urged Druze fighters to put down their arms and permit authorities forces in.

    A curfew was to be imposed on town in a bid to halt the violence, which erupted in the course of the weekend and has since unfold throughout the Suwayda governorate, killing at the very least 99 individuals, in accordance with the Syrian Observatory for Human Rights conflict monitor.

    The useless embrace 60 Druze, together with 4 civilians, 18 Bedouin fighters, 14 safety personnel and 7 unidentified individuals in army uniforms, the monitor mentioned. The Ministry of Defence reported 18 deaths among the many armed forces.

    On Tuesday morning, Syrian army columns have been seen advancing in direction of Suwayda, with heavy artillery deployed close by. The Defence Ministry later mentioned that they had entered town, and urged individuals to “keep residence and report any actions of outlaw teams”.

    It’s the first time authorities forces have deployed to Suwayda because the overthrow of longtime Syrian ruler Bashar al-Assad in December and the formation of an interim government beneath President Ahmed al-Sharaa.

    The Druze spiritual sect is a minority group that originated as a Tenth-century offshoot of a department of Shia Islam. In Syria, the 700,000-strong group primarily resides within the southern Suwayda province and a few suburbs of Damascus, primarily in Jaramana and Ashrafiyat Sahnaya to the south.

    Bedouin and Druze factions have a longstanding feud in Suwayda, with violence often erupting.

    Al Jazeera’s Osama Bin Javaid, reporting from Deir Az Azor in Syria, mentioned preventing within the metropolis had been ongoing since Friday.

    “It escalated and greater than two dozen individuals have been killed. The federal government despatched its reinforcements after which there was an ambush of the federal government troops as nicely, the place at the very least 18 troopers we imagine have been both killed or wounded,” he mentioned.

    Bin Javaid mentioned the state of affairs has been exacerbated by Israeli assaults on authorities positions in Syria.

    Israel, which has tried to painting itself as a protector of the Druze in Syria and sees them as potential allies, bombed a number of Syrian tanks on Monday.

    “There have been quite a few assaults by Israel, and the Israelis have mentioned that any motion of personnel or {hardware} within the south of Syria will proceed to be monitored by the Israeli military and [they] will proceed to assault them as nicely,” Bin Javaid mentioned.
